Kolorina BayThe picturesque Kolorina Bay (AKA The Blackwater Bay) is an important part of the tour as it poses as the setting for a dozen iconic scenes from the Game of Thrones. Though often overlooked by standard visitors, this historic suburb of the Old Town of Dubrovnik provides some of the best vistas of the majestic City Walls and the nearby Lovrijenac Fortress. Aside from checking out the GOT sites, you'll also have a chance to learn about the strategic importance of the remarkable Dubrovnik fortification system and hear some intriguing legends about the city and the surrounding area.

Pile GateThe imposing main entrance to the Old Town of Dubrovnik is brilliantly featured in the several GOT scenes ranging from season 2, 3, 4 and 5. Each of these scenes is shot from a different angle which makes it look as if its always a different place.
-
StradunThe shiny magnificent thoroughfare of the Dubrovnik historic city center is featured only in the final season of the GOT, however for the most iconic scene - the destruction of King's Landing. The Stradun (formally known as Placa) is the main street of Old Town that boasts some of the most important Dubrovnik landmarks (Franciscan Monastery's ancient pharmacy, Large Onofrio's Fountain, Sponza Palace, Church of St Blaise...) whose historic significance will be shared with you as we walk from one point to other.

Dominican MonasteryThe St Dominic Street in front of the Dominican Monastery is featured three times in the show, always playing an important role. You will have a chance to witness how the budget for special effects got bigger as the filming progressed as it completely altered the perception of the same location. Lastly, you will also learn about the secret behind the "modesty barrier" (that is also featured in the Walk of Shame) and potentially sample the best ice cream in town. *Please note that the tour doesn't take you to the Dominican Monastery, but just to the St Dominic street (we won't be entering the monastery as it wasn't featured in the show, we're just stopping in front)

Rector's PalaceThough Dubrovnik's Old Town plays the role of King's Landing, the fictional capital of Westeros, the atrium of the Rector's Palace (the main seat of government of the medieval Dubrovnik Republic) is actually featured as a location from Qarth, which is located across the Narrow Sea. Aside from explaining how one portion of Qarth ended up in the heart of King's Landing, the guide will also explain why the ancient Dubrovnik Republic changed the governor (Rector) every month. *The Rector's Palace is now a museum that requires the payment of the entrance fee, however all the filming points inside can be easily seen from the entrance so we won't need to physically go inside.

The Rupe MuseumThe EXTERIOR of the Ethnographic museum (AKA Rupe) is used as the point where a great deal of action in King's Landing takes place - the infamous Littlefinger's Brothel. The streets around the museum are actually used as the setting for slums of fictional capital of Westeros - the Flea Bottom. The interior of the Rupe museum (which was used as the main granary for the Old Town of Dubrovnik during the medieval times) is not featured in the show, but the streets around it are.
